Output 44d356ab335401e7a323df33270d617560c324fb74c97b8bf48d422d1085d6b7:101

value
59739
script pubkey
OP_0 OP_PUSHBYTES_20 20c6082ef13cd0d15032eb57440e7cf5b0c2cc27
address
bc1qyrrqsth38ngdz5pjadt5grnu7kcv9np8fcglze
transaction
44d356ab335401e7a323df33270d617560c324fb74c97b8bf48d422d1085d6b7
confirmations
166695
spent
true